# Service Accounts: String Extraction

The `extract-i18n` script pulls translatable strings from all Bramblewick repos and pushes them to the Glossa service. It runs under the `i18n-extractor` service account. Do not run it under your personal account; Glossa rate-limits individual users aggressively. The account has write access to the staging catalog only. Set the token in your shell before invoking the script. The current staging token is below.

API key for kahap-kafog: zpat15_6qzxZ7YR8aDwjmp

Training Budget — Next Year (Managers Only)

This page outlines the proposed training allocation for Hartlow Systems. The draft envelope covers leadership coaching, the Fenwick certification track, and cross-team rotations at the Ostbridge site. Figures remain provisional pending the November review. For the incoming director, the underlying business rationale is set out confidentially below.

confidential, taduf-hawep: Headcount on the Eliir team goes from 42 to 74 by the end of January. Gross margin on Eliir came in at 61 percent against a plan of 25 percent.

## Runbook: Bulk edits in the admin table

Bulk edits in the Orchardview admin console touch live customer records, so treat every batch as irreversible. Before running one, confirm the filter preview count matches the ticket, and never exceed the batch ceiling — larger sets must be split and run sequentially with a pause between them. If a batch stalls, do not retry; escalate instead, since partial writes are possible. All limits are enforced server-side by the settings shown here, which you should verify before each session.

config for yaweg-fajeg:
[fenir]
port = 4000
region = north-4
host = fenir.qorvelworks.internal
team = silok
timeout_ms = 500
retries = 3

[ ] Pool car key cabinet (Garrow Depot, night shift): show the new starter the grey cabinet beside the dispatch window. Keys must be signed out in the logbook and returned before handover at 06:00. Report missing fobs to the shift lead immediately. The cabinet keypad accepts the code below.

staff pass of baweg-bawep = bdg-AIU-1